ROSEMARY, GARLIC AND LEMON MARINADE



Rosemary, Garlic and Lemon Marinade image

Provided by Jamie Oliver

Time 15m

Yield 1 cup

Number Of Ingredients 5

2 good handfuls fresh rosemary, pounded
6 cloves garlic, crushed
10 lugs (10 tablespoons) olive oil
3 lemons, halved, juiced and skin squashed
Freshly ground black pepper

Steps:

  • Mix everything together and massage on to your chosen meat. Leave the meat in the marinade until your ready to cook it;

ROSEMARY RICE



Rosemary Rice image

This tender, full-flavored rice makes a lovely side for a wide variety of main dishes, says Suzanne McKinley of Lyons, Georgia. It's also an easy recipe to double for company or extra guests.

Provided by Taste of Home

Categories     Side Dishes

Time 30m

Yield 2 servings.

Number Of Ingredients 9

1 cup water
1/2 cup uncooked long grain rice
1-1/2 teaspoons chopped green onions
1 teaspoon reduced-sodium beef bouillon granules
1/2 teaspoon minced fresh rosemary or 1/8 teaspoon dried rosemary, crushed
1/2 teaspoon butter
1/4 teaspoon dried marjoram
1/4 teaspoon dried thyme
1/8 teaspoon salt

Steps:

  • In a small saucepan, combine all ingredients. Bring to a boil. Reduce heat; cover and simmer for 15-18 minutes or until liquid is absorbed and rice is tender. , Remove from the heat; let stand for 5 minutes. Fluff with a fork before serving.

LEMON AND GARLIC RICE



Lemon and Garlic Rice image

I love the flavours of lemon and garlic combined in this healthy dish. This would be a good choice served with chicken or fish.

Provided by Shuzbud

Categories     Long Grain Rice

Time 25m

Yield 2-4 serving(s)

Number Of Ingredients 6

1 tablespoon olive oil
4 garlic cloves, minced
2 tablespoons fresh lemon juice (about half a small lemon)
1 cup long grain white rice
2 cups chicken stock (I use 2 stock cubes and 2 cups hot water)
2 tablespoons chopped fresh parsley leaves

Steps:

  • Heat the oil in a pan over a medium heat.
  • Add the garlic cloves and cook for 1 minute.
  • Add the lemon juice and cook for a further minute.
  • Add the rice to the pan and stir to coat the rice with the liquid mixture, being careful not to burn the rice.
  • Add the chicken stock (or crumble in the stock cubes and add boiling water), stir and cover to cook, turning down the heat.
  • Check on the rice while cooking to ensure it does not run out of liquid and boil dry.
  • After 20 minutes, remove the lid and stir. The rice should still have a little too much liquid at this stage so cook uncovered until the rice is done and the liquid is all absorbed.
  • Mix in the chopped fresh parsley and serve hot!

ROSEMARY RICE



Rosemary Rice image

This is a quick and easy rice recipe that gets flavor from the herbs rather than butter. This recipe comes from Light and Tasty.

Provided by MsBindy

Categories     White Rice

Time 25m

Yield 4 serving(s)

Number Of Ingredients 8

1/4 cup onion, chopped
1 garlic clove, minced
1 tablespoon olive oil
2 cups vegetable broth
1 cup long grain rice, uncooked
1 tablespoon fresh rosemary, minced or 1 teaspoon dried rosemary, crushed
1/4 teaspoon pepper
1/4 cup parmesan cheese, shredded

Steps:

  • In a saucepan, saute the onion and garlic in oil until tender.
  • Add broth; stir in the rice, rosemary and pepper.
  • Bring to a boil; reduce heat; cover and simmer for 15-18 minutes or until rice is tender.
  • Remove from heat and stir in Parmesan.

LEMON ROSEMARY DRESSING



Lemon Rosemary Dressing image

Make and share this Lemon Rosemary Dressing recipe from Food.com.

Provided by Brenda.

Categories     Salad Dressings

Time 10m

Yield 12 serving(s)

Number Of Ingredients 5

1 sprig rosemary
1 garlic clove, peeled
1 strip lemon peel (about a 1-inch x 1/2-inch strip)
3/4 cup olive oil
1/4 cup lemon juice

Steps:

  • Place the rosemary and garlic on a cutting board. Lightly crush both with a heavy knife.
  • Put the rosemary, garlic, and lemon peel in a clean bottle or jar with a tight fitting lid.
  • Pour in the oil and the lemon juice and cap tightly. Shake well.
  • This dressing will keep for a week in the refrigerator. Shake well before serving.
